dc.description.abstract© 2018 IEEE. We present Hack Biodesign, a week-long STEAM education integrating biology, engineering, and design for middle/high school students. The program consists of three modules: biodigital, synthetic biology, and biomimicry. Each module started with inspirational talks, followed by hands-on laboratory session/fieldwork, and finished with design challenges that encourage the students to ideate and prototype their ideas. The program was implemented on the middle/high school students in Thailand, who had little biology and engineering background. Despite their lack of comprehensive knowledge, the open-ended activities and positive reinforcement could encourage most students to actively engage and collaborate throughout the program. The outcomes of Hack Biodesign showed that we could stimulate the students to develop novel interdisciplinary projects. The student's feedbacks also revealed the positive impacts of the workshop on the student learning experience.en_US
